Output 51bee2db650483c3fa8972d0f4098dee8a4e911f47bf00a85eb5637952c8396e:1

value
1000019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d67db05349beb6c8af1a2aa6869a726f2896be7 OP_EQUAL
address
3Eahcbrq1tMftUQgX8d4eS5Qy1kSdcBV8b
transaction
51bee2db650483c3fa8972d0f4098dee8a4e911f47bf00a85eb5637952c8396e
confirmations
321302
spent
true